I received a Vox VFS2 foot switch for my AD30VT. Prior to getting it I remember being told or reading somewhere that the switch was basically three settings Ch 1, Ch 2 and whatever you have the amp set at (preset).

I assumed button 1 was for Ch 1 and button 2 was for Ch 2 - However, I find that button 1 is to switch between channels and button two is to switch from effects or bypass. So that would make four setting, plus the setting on the preset for a total of five settings.

Such a little item that adds additional versatility to an already versatile amp.
 
On page 16 of the AD30VT manual you will find that you can also set switch 2 to turn on Manual mode. That would enable you to have three separate amp settings at the push of a switch.
